This is What You Get When You Show a Russian Driving Instructor the Middle Finger


A driving student in St. Petersburg, Russia, got more than what she for bargained when the young woman decided to use…'hand' language to tell an instructor what she thought about him and his cranky attitude.

Xenia Kolotenko, an aspiring journalist, told Russian news site Neva24 that she went to take a driving exam along with her instructor at the traffic police on August 31.

The instructor stepped out of the car and let Kolotenko do some trial runs in her vehicle. However, the woman took almost twice as long as normally required to complete the tests, something that annoyed the driving instructor who stopped her and told that if she can't move her pace, it would better if she went home.

A More Modern Design Take on the Classic Lotus Seven Sportscar


The simple and lightweight Lotus Seven is one of the most famous models to ever come out of Great Britain having inspired countless copies over the years from all four corners of the world.

Today, it lives on in the form of the Caterham 7 (or Caterham Seven) after Caterham Cars bought the rights to the design back in 1973.

During the past four decades, the U.K.-based automaker has refined the chassis and updated the Seven's mechanical components, while at the same time, keeping true to its roots.

Honda Says it has "No Immediate Plans" to Replace the Accord in Europe

2013 Honda Accord
While in the United States, the Accord is Honda's bestselling nameplate with 218,665 deliveries this year (from January 1 through August 31), in Europe, things aren't anywhere near as rosy.

Speaking to Just-Auto, a spokesperson for Honda said that Accord sales in the continent have plummeted to the point that the car has become a niche model. As a result, the spokesman said that the Japanese carmaker has "no immediate plans" to launch a new model in Europe.
